Output 42d31ae9b3d9bc18d68caf6f676fcf929c18319e04fabdeb5257d604c861fcd8:1

value
1397882
script pubkey
OP_0 OP_PUSHBYTES_20 538c7383989e5d74b1cb2b09a78227994763d5e8
address
bc1q2wx88qucnewhfvwt9vy60q38n9rk840g9npca3
transaction
42d31ae9b3d9bc18d68caf6f676fcf929c18319e04fabdeb5257d604c861fcd8
confirmations
184356
spent
true